David Marshall Miller

I am an assistant professor of philosophy at Iowa State University. I earned a PhD in history and philosophy of science from the University of Pittsburgh. Since then, I have taught at Yale. Universities and served for a time as managing editor of the. Journal of the History of Philosophy. My teaching and research focuses on the history and philosophy of science, especially during the early modern period. I am particularly interested in the structure of scientific theories and theory change.
